Remote wireless switch sensing circuit using RF transceiver in combination with a SAW chirp processor

1. A circuit assembly for sensing a state of a variable state device wherein a data signal representative of the state is communicated via wireless telegraphy comprising:

  • a surface acoustic wave (SAW) device having a plurality of interdigital transducers (IDTs) comprising a wave launching IDT and a state information IDT wherein the plurality of IDTs are in acoustical communication and the state information IDT is in selective electrical communication with an antenna by the variable state device, the variable state device being disposed to selectively interrupt the electrical communication between the state information IDT and the antenna;

    an RF transceiver for communicating a trigger signal to the SAW device wherein the trigger signal causes a launching of a SAW wave from the wave launching IDT towards the state information IDT and the state information IDT generates an electrical signal pulse in response thereto, said electrical signal pulse being selectively communicated to the antenna through said variable state device; and

    ,a transceiver control module in operative communication with the RF transceiver for enabling communication of the trigger signal and for reading the data signal comprising an absence or presence of the signal pulse wherein the trigger signal and the data signal are communicated between the RF transceiver and the SAW device via wireless telegraphy.
